Árvore de páginas


01. DADOS GERAIS

Produto:

Bematech Loja

Linha de Produto:

Bematech Loja

Segmento:

Varejo Live

Módulo:Integrações
Função:Integração Usuários
País:Brasil
Ticket:
Requisito/Story/Issue (informe o requisito relacionado) :

DVARLIVEBT-5736


02. SITUAÇÃO/REQUISITO

Nova API para Ativar ou Inativar dados de Usuários.

  • Parâmetros de entrada;
    • IDusuario; Informado Objectid dos usuários (Aceitar Lista) | Obrigatório;
    • Situacao: 0 para inativo e 1 para ativo;
  • Retorno;
    • Usuário Ativado/Inativado com sucesso;
    • Usuário não encontrado;

03. SOLUÇÃO

 Criado API UsuarioIDEA com um método para Ativação ou Inativação de Usuários "AtivarDesativarUsuarioIDEA"

           Antes de chamar a API de Consulta será necessário chamar a API de Login para obter-se um Token. Esse Token será passado no Header da chamada da API de Consulta Usuário.

           O Token gerado tem duração de 3 horas, ou seja, passado esse tempo o mesmo expirará.

           Exemplo de Utilização:

           Exemplo de chamada via PostMan:

           API de Login para obter-se o Token:


Chamada da API de Inserção e Alteração de Usuário:




Campo

Tipo

Informações

Exemplo de preenchimento

IDStringID do Usuário no banco de dados

"ID""8f206185-f72d-438f-b5f5-ca08663e2fc8"

SituacaoBoolSe o usuário está ativo ou não

"Situacao"true

MensagemStringMensagem de retorno por usuário

"Mensagem""Usuário Ativado / Inativado com sucesso!"

ou

"Mensagem""Usuário não encontrado!"


04. DEMAIS INFORMAÇÕES


IMPORTANTE!

Use esse box para destacar informações relevantes e/ou de destaque.


05. ASSUNTOS RELACIONADOS